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Enforcement Orders matters can involve court, particularly if disputes escalate or if there's a need to enforce the order itself. Whether court attendance becomes necessary depends on several factors, including the specific circumstances of your situation, how the matter progresses, and whether the other party contests the order or breaches its conditions. How much do Enforcement Orders lawyers cost in Tea Tree Gully, SA?
Enforcement Orders lawyers in Tea Tree Gully, SA typically charge between $300 and $550 per hour. These hourly rates fluctuate based on the practitioner's experience level, firm size, and specific location within the region, though the overall cost of your matter depends primarily on the time investment required. Straightforward enforcement applications or basic legal advice regarding existing orders generally require minimal hours and therefore cost less overall. Mid-complexity matters involving disputed enforcement or modification applications fall into the middle range, while complex cases requiring extensive court appearances, multiple hearing preparations, or contested proceedings demand significantly more legal work and result in higher total costs.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What are the most common Enforcement Orders matters in Tea Tree Gully, SA?
Throughout Tea Tree Gully, SA, enforcement orders commonly arise from unpaid court-ordered debts, breached property settlement agreements, and non-compliance with parenting orders. Local enforcement lawyers frequently handle matters involving garnishee orders for wage deductions, property seizure warrants, and contempt of court proceedings. These legal professionals also assist with enforcing maintenance payments and securing compliance with various civil judgments across the Adelaide Hills region.
What documents do I need for a Enforcement Orders lawyer in Tea Tree Gully, SA?
When meeting with an Enforcement Orders lawyer, it can help to have photo identification and any court documents related to the original judgment or order available. If applicable, you may be asked to provide financial records showing the debtor's assets, correspondence with the other party, and details of previous enforcement attempts. Having property searches or asset information can also be useful if you've already conducted research.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
